Overcoming Fears: Embracing the "Perviy Raz" Mindset

Every musician faces fears when it comes to performing for the first time. However, embracing the “perviy raz” mindset involves a shift in perspective. Here are strategies to overcome these fears:

1. Preparation and Practice

Being adequately prepared can alleviate most of the anxiety associated with first-time performances. Musicians can:

  • Rehearse extensively, focusing on every facet of the performance, including stage presence and audience interaction.
  • Visualize success by imagining a positive reception from the audience.
  • Start with small gigs to gradually build up to larger venues.

2. Seeking Support

Connections in the music industry can provide essential support during these crucial moments:

  • Engage with fellow musicians for advice and encouragement.
  • Attend workshops and networking events specifically designed for artists to share their experiences.
